In one word: Awesome.
The world and the story that you play through in it are immense.
The settings and characters have been crafted meticulously, you really feel like playing through something that could have spawned from Tolkien's pen (well, okay, the Witcher wasn't written by Tolkien, but the inspiration is there, obvious to see for all).
2, almost 3, years on and the graphics are still great. This is the one game I have that taxes my (MSi 1070 ti) graphics card the most, making it run 7 degrees hotter than a brand new game like project cars 2, so this should tell you how it looks.
The content isn't to be sniffed at either, beyond the main story there are so many side quests ("contracts" in which you hunt and kill stronger monsters, secondary quests which can vary from defending a village to finding a lost goat and treasure hunts in which you look for witcher gear and other valuable items, often guarded by monsters as well)
I'm about half way through the second playthrough right now, or maybe not even, and I'm already over 200 hours.
All in I'd give this game a 9,5. Definitely check it out if you haven't yet.
